From 2e5a57dd3694b6da8aeeec1a140d2570c1ca8721 Mon Sep 17 00:00:00 2001
From: chenshijun <csj_sky@126.com>
Date: 星期三, 23 十月 2019 18:32:07 +0800
Subject: [PATCH] 设置平台信息返回值debug
---
gb28181Api.go | 25 ++++++++++++++-----------
1 files changed, 14 insertions(+), 11 deletions(-)
diff --git a/gb28181Api.go b/gb28181Api.go
index 8a5241c..17fbba1 100644
--- a/gb28181Api.go
+++ b/gb28181Api.go
@@ -25,23 +25,24 @@
//SetPlatformServerInfo 璁剧疆鏈嶅姟鍣ㄤ俊鎭�
func (api Gb28181Api) SetPlatformServerInfo(serverInfo GbServerInfo) bool {
- url := BASIC_URL + DATA_URL_PREFIX + "/set_platform_server"
+ serverInfo.GbUsername = serverInfo.PublicID //閴存潈鍚嶅瓧涓嶇敓鏁堬紝鏈�濂藉拰璁惧id涓�鑷�
+ url := BASIC_URL + DATA_URL_PREFIX + "/set_platform_server?" +
+ "gbsvrname=" + serverInfo.Name +
+ "&gbsvrid=" + serverInfo.PublicID +
+ "&gbsvrport=" + strconv.Itoa(serverInfo.GbServerPort) +
+ "®isterauth=" + strconv.FormatBool(serverInfo.RegisterAuth) +
+ "&gbusername=" + serverInfo.GbUsername +
+ "&gbpasswd=" + serverInfo.GbPasswd
+ log.Println("url:", url)
+
client := NewClient()
-
- paramBody := make(map[string]string, 0)
- paramBody["gbsvrid"] = serverInfo.PublicID
- paramBody["gbsvrport"] = strconv.Itoa(serverInfo.GbServerPort)
- paramBody["gbsvrname"] = serverInfo.Name
- paramBody["rtspsvrport"] = strconv.Itoa(serverInfo.RtspServrPort)
-
- // fmt.Println("url:", url)
- body, err := client.DoGetRequest(url, paramBody, nil)
+ body, err := client.DoGetRequest(url, nil, nil)
if err != nil {
return false
}
var res GbResult
- // fmt.Println("body", string(body))
+ log.Println("body:", string(body[:]))
if err = json.Unmarshal(body, &res); err != nil {
log.Println("jsonErr:", err)
return false
@@ -307,6 +308,7 @@
}
}
+ log.Println("dmUnits:", dmUnits)
return dmUnits, true
}
@@ -348,6 +350,7 @@
api.getGroupsByGroupID(devID, &dmUnitAll)
+ log.Println("dmUnitAll:", dmUnitAll)
return dmUnitAll
}
--
Gitblit v1.8.0